Education Resources

Colleges, Universities, Community and Technical Colleges

Duke University, Durham
Duke is a private college and maintains a highly selective admissions policy. About 10,000 undergraduate and graduate students attend eight major schools and colleges on two campuses. Duke is composed of the Trinity College of Arts and Sciences, the School of Engineering, the School of Law, the Sanford School of Public Policy, the Fuqua School of Business, the School of Forestry and Environment, and the Graduate School. Graduate programs are offered in the arts, sciences and engineering. Professional schools offer degrees in business, medicine, divinity, forestry, law and nursing. The Duke Medical Center serves as the teaching hospital for the Duke Medical School.

Durham Technical Community College, Durham
Durham Tech is a two-year institution providing vocational, occupational and technical training, adult basic education, high school diploma programs and personal interest subjects. It offers evening and weekend courses in 27 fields of study with 16 leading to an associate degree in applied science. Durham Tech provides new and expanding industries with customized skills training for specific jobs.

Meredith College, Raleigh
Meredith is the largest private college for women in the Southeast. Affiliated with the Baptist Church, Meredith offers degrees in arts and sciences, music and nursing, as well as master's degrees in Business Administration and Music.

North Carolina Central University, Durham
N.C. Central was the first four-year liberal arts institution for African Americans. In 1972, it became part of the consolidated University of North Carolina system and was fully integrated. Dynamic growth occurred with the development of the Graduate School of Arts and Sciences, the School of Law, the School of Library Science and the School of Business.

North Carolina State University, Raleigh
North Carolina State University is among the top universities for research in theoretical and applied science. With approximately 27,000 students, primarily from North Carolina, State is the largest of the educational institutions in the consolidated University of North Carolina system. The academic programs are organized into ten schools, with the largest enrollment in the Engineering program.

Peace College, Raleigh
Peace is a small two-year Presbyterian liberal arts college for women. Associate's degrees are offered in the arts, business and music.

Shaw University, Raleigh
Shaw is the nation's oldest African-American four-year college. Twenty arts and science majors through 7 divisions are offered. Engineering is available through a cooperative arrangement at NC State University.

St. Augustine's College, Raleigh
St. Augustine's is a predominately African-American Episcopalian college considered to be among the top five percent of four-year colleges for African Americans in the country. Bachelor's degrees in 33 subjects are offered including preprofessional fields.

St. Mary's College, Raleigh
Founded in 1842, St. Mary's is Raleigh's oldest college and it is the only Episcopal women's college in the nation. An unusual intermediate structure includes the last two years of high school and the first two years of college. Students earn both high school diplomas and associate degrees of arts.

Wake Technical Community College, Raleigh
Wake Tech was established in 1960 to serve students through a variety of vocational and technical courses. The courses lead to certification, a diploma or associate degrees. Wake offers programs in upgrading skills in computers, nursing and office administration. The college also provides customized skills training for specific jobs for new or expanding industries.
